首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

12.12数据库健康诊断选购

数据库健康诊断是确保数据库高效运行和性能稳定的重要过程。以下是关于数据库健康诊断的基础概念、优势、类型、应用场景,以及故障排查和维护策略的详细说明:

数据库健康诊断的基础概念

数据库健康诊断涉及对数据库的性能、状态和安全性的全面检查和分析。这包括但不限于数据库的响应时间、吞吐量、并发处理能力、资源利用率等关键指标。

数据库健康诊断的优势

  • 提高数据库性能:通过诊断,可以发现并解决性能瓶颈,提升数据库的处理能力。
  • 保障数据安全:诊断有助于发现安全漏洞,及时修补,保护数据免受未授权访问和恶意攻击。
  • 优化资源利用:通过合理配置数据库资源,避免资源浪费,提高整体运行效率。

数据库健康诊断的类型

  • 性能诊断:评估数据库的响应时间、吞吐量等性能指标。
  • 安全诊断:检查数据库的安全配置,包括访问控制、加密等。
  • 容量规划诊断:评估数据库的存储容量,预测未来的存储需求。

数据库健康诊断的应用场景

  • 定期维护:作为定期维护计划的一部分,确保数据库始终处于最佳状态。
  • 故障排查:在数据库出现性能下降或故障时,快速定位问题并进行修复。
  • 性能优化:在数据库性能达到瓶颈时,通过诊断找到优化点,提升性能。

数据库故障排查

数据库故障排查是数据库健康诊断的重要组成部分,涉及连接问题、查询故障、写入故障等多个方面。故障排查的方法包括日志分析、性能监控、问题重现等。

数据库维护策略

  • 定期备份:确保数据安全,防止数据丢失。
  • 性能优化:通过索引优化、查询优化等手段提升数据库性能。
  • 安全管理:保护数据库免受未授权访问和恶意攻击。
  • 容灾与高可用性:确保数据库在故障发生时能够快速恢复服务。

通过上述诊断和维护策略,可以确保数据库的高效、安全和稳定运行,满足业务需求并提升用户体验。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券